Calculate the frequency and wave number of a radiation having wavelength `600nm`

Text Solution

AI Generated Solution

To solve the problem of calculating the frequency and wave number of radiation with a wavelength of 600 nm, we can follow these steps: ### Step 1: Convert Wavelength to Meters The given wavelength is 600 nanometers (nm). We need to convert this into meters for our calculations. \[ \text{Wavelength} (\lambda) = 600 \text{ nm} = 600 \times 10^{-9} \text{ m} = 6 \times 10^{-7} \text{ m} \] ...
